Hemsö acquires elementary school in Hämeenlinna
- Non-regulatory informationHemsö has acquired Seminarieskolan, an elementary school located in Hämeenlinna, Finland. The City of Hämeenlinna is the tenant under a 17-year lease agreement. The lettable area is 12,000 square meters.
Seminarieskolan currently accommodates 730 students and 110 staff members, making it the largest elementary school in Hämeenlinna. The property, consisting of eight buildings, is centrally located in the city. The school was built in phases between 1930 and 1984 and has undergone several major renovations over the years, the latest completed in 2025. Hämeenlinna has a long history as a school city dating back to the 1600s and is now home to 22 elementary schools.

The acquisition of Seminarieskolan is part of Hemsö’s ongoing expansion in Finland. The company already owns 170,000 square meters of educational properties in Finland and works closely with cities including Helsinki and Lahti. In Hämeenlinna, Hemsö also owns a courthouse and a nursing home.
Hemsö will take possession of the property in November 2025.
